African Americans - The Civil War era Britannica

WebYet the Reconstruction period (1865–77) was one of disappointment and frustration for African Americans, for these new provisions of the Constitution were often ignored, particularly in the South. After the Civil War, the freedmen were thrown largely on their own meagre resources. Landless and uprooted, they moved about in search of work. Web23 de fev. de 2024 · Frederick Douglass was a major African-American abolitionist, reformer, and writer. Douglas, who escaped slavery himself, was famous before and during the Civil war as an orator and writer fighting for abolition. His 1845 autobiography, Narrative of the Life of Frederick Douglass, detailed his life as a slave and is still read today. WebSome, but not all Yankees, who moved south after the Civil War were called “carpetbaggers”. This was because many of them carried their clothes and things in a carpetbag. These Yankees had the unfortunate habit of taking advantage of Southerners, many of whom had fallen on hard times in the bad economic crisis that followed the war.
